Editorial overview Touché

Bright Red Fruit by Safia Elhillo, published by Random House on March 25, 2025, is a novel in verse that explores the complexities of a teenager’s life as she navigates the slam poetry scene and a tumultuous new relationship. This 400-page book is written in English and delves into themes of family, social dynamics, and personal identity, presenting an unflinching look at the challenges faced by its protagonist, Samira.

Readers will find a narrative that captures Samira’s struggle against her reputation and the expectations placed upon her by family and community. As she seeks to enjoy her summer and develop her poetic voice, a scandalous rumor disrupts her plans, leading her to an online poetry forum where she meets the charismatic poet Horus. The story unfolds as Samira grapples with her desires and the secrets that could threaten her dreams and her standing within her community, making it a poignant exploration of young adulthood and self-discovery.


Official synopsis Publisher

An unflinching, honest novel in verse about a teenager’s journey into the slam poetry scene and the dangerous new relationship that could threaten all her dreams. From the award-winning poet and author of HOME IS NOT A COUNTRY.

Bad girl. No matter how hard Samira tries, she can’t shake her reputation. She’s never gotten the benefit of the doubt—not from her mother or the aunties who watch her like a hawk.

Samira is determined to have a perfect summer filled with fun parties, exploring DC, and growing as a poet—until a scandalous rumor has her grounded and unable to leave her house. When Samira turns to a poetry forum for solace, she catches the eye of an older, charismatic poet named Horus. For the first time, Samira feels wanted. But soon she’s keeping a bigger secret than ever before—one that that could prove her reputation and jeopardize her place in her community.

In this gripping coming-of-age novel from the critically acclaimed author Safia Elhillo, a young woman searches to find the balance between honoring her family, her artistry, and her authentic self.
